Accessibility and responsive design: Imperatives for universal websites and mobile applications
In today's digital age, where technology is evolving at breakneck speed, accessibility and responsive design have become more than just trends in web and mobile development; they're essential.
As Tim Berners-Lee, inventor of the World Wide Web, once said:
"The power of the Web is in its universality. Access by everyone, regardless of disability, is an essential aspect." Tim Berners-Lee
This quote underlines the crucial importance of making the web accessible to everyone, regardless of physical or technical limitations.
However, accessibility is not just a matter of compliance or social responsibility; it is also a pillar of optimal user experience. In this article, we'll explore the latest trends and best practices in web accessibility and responsive design, with a particular focus on their impact on users and SEO.
With the rise of new technologies and innovative design techniques, we're witnessing an exciting evolution in the way websites and mobile applications are designed to be both aesthetically pleasing, functional, and accessible to all.
The latest developments in web accessibility and responsive design
Bold typography: a revolution in web design
Bold typography is an increasingly popular concept in the world of web design. It's about using large text elements, with impactful fonts, to create a visual hierarchy that guides the user through the content. This approach doesn't just improve legibility; it injects personality into interfaces, making navigation both intuitive and memorable.
In 2024, bold typography goes beyond simple legibility. It becomes a design element in its own right, using layered text and playing with sizes and styles to create immersive user experiences. This evolution is made possible by design tools such as Figma, which allow designers to customize the shape, size and animation of text.
Other key trends
- Cursor interactions : Cursors are no longer simply functional pointers, but become interactive elements that add depth to the user experience.
- Advanced personalization: The use of AI to create unique user experiences, taking into account individual user preferences and behaviors.
- Data visualization: The art of presenting data in a visually engaging way, enhancing user interaction and building trust.
These innovations are not just aesthetic advances; they play a crucial role in improving accessibility and user experience on the web.
Improving the overall user experience through accessibility and responsive design
Accessibility and responsive design aren't just technical concerns; they're at the heart of improving the overall user experience. By making websites and mobile applications more accessible and responsive, we create more inclusive, intuitive and satisfying experiences for all users.
Accessibility: a door open to all
Web accessibility aims to make online content accessible to everyone, including people with various types of disability. This means:
- Alternative text and contrasting colors: To make content perceptible to all, especially for users with visual difficulties.
- Keyboard-accessible features: Enabling those with physical limitations to navigate effectively.
- Clear language and logical layout: Ensuring content comprehensibility for a wide range of users.
Responsive Design: a fluid experience on all devices
Responsive design enables content to adapt seamlessly to different screen sizes, providing an optimal user experience on all devices. This includes:
- Fluid grids and flexible visuals: Ensuring that all elements fit and work perfectly on any device.
- Intuitive navigation: Making it easy to access and interact with content on any device.
By integrating accessibility and responsive design into website and mobile app design, we don't just comply with standards; we enrich the experience of every user, creating a truly universal digital environment.
Challenges and solutions in implementing accessibility and responsive design
Implementing accessibility and responsive design in web and mobile development presents unique challenges, but with the right strategies, these obstacles can be effectively overcome.
Identifying and overcoming challenges
- Design inconsistency across different devices: One of the main challenges of responsive design is maintaining design consistency across a multitude of devices and screen sizes.
- Lack of accessibility features: Integrating accessibility features, such as screen readers or keyboard navigation, remains a challenge for many developers.
- Navigation difficulties: Ensuring intuitive and accessible navigation is crucial, but often difficult to achieve consistently across all devices.
Practical solutions
- Implementing fluid grids: Using fluid grids allows you to create designs that adapt naturally to the user's screen size.
- Accessible navigation tools: Incorporate navigation elements that are easily usable by all users, including those with special needs.
- User-friendly interfaces: Designing intuitive, easy-to-use interfaces is essential for a positive user experience.
By approaching these challenges with innovative solutions and remaining attentive to the varied needs of users, developers can create websites and mobile applications that are not only technically advanced, but also inclusive and accessible to all.
The influence of accessibility and responsive design on SEO
The integration of accessibility and responsive design plays a crucial role in a website's natural search engine optimization (SEO). These aspects are essential not only to deliver a better user experience, but also to improve the site's visibility and ranking in search engine results.
SEO benefits of accessibility and responsive design
- Improved user experience : Search engines, like Google, favor sites offering an excellent user experience, which includes accessibility and responsiveness on different devices.
- Increased time spent on site: An accessible and responsive site encourages users to spend more time on the site, thus reducing the bounce rate, an important factor for SEO.
- Mobile compatibility: With the ever-increasing use of mobile devices to access the Internet, responsive sites benefit from higher rankings in mobile search results.
- Improved indexing: Accessible, responsive sites are more easily indexed by search engines, improving their visibility.
By optimizing your site for accessibility and responsive design, you're not only taking a step towards a more inclusive user experience, you're also improving its ranking in search results, an essential asset for increasing the online visibility of your brand or company.
Best practices for integrating accessibility and responsive design
To ensure that websites and mobile applications are both accessible and responsive, it's crucial to follow certain best practices throughout the development process.
Focus on accessibility
- Regular accessibility testing: Use automated tools and audits to identify and correct accessibility problems.
- Optimized image tags and descriptions: Ensure that HTML tags are used correctly and that images are accompanied by descriptive alternative text for screen readers.
- User-centered design: Involve users with specific needs in usability testing to obtain direct, relevant feedback.
Integration of responsive design
- Use of fluid grids and flexible visuals: Adapt site elements to different screen sizes, ensuring a uniform user experience on all devices.
- Adaptive media: Use media queries to modify the layout according to device characteristics, such as screen size and orientation.
By implementing these best practices, you can create web and mobile experiences that are not only technically advanced, but also inclusive, accessible and enjoyable for all users, whatever their situation or device.
Conclusion
Accessibility and responsive design are essential in today's digital world. By integrating them effectively, we can create websites and mobile applications that are not only functional and aesthetically pleasing, but also inclusive and accessible to all. As developers, our commitment to these principles reflects our dedication to building a digital future where everyone, whatever their abilities, can participate fully and freely.
🚀 Jean Desauw - Full-Stack JavaScript Developer
Articles similaires
Welcome aboard: I'll be your guide to the digital world
I'm Jean Desauw, a freelance developer specializing in JavaScript, React and React Native. In this article, I share my journey from salaried employee to freelancer and ex...
No-Code vs. custom development: what you need to know
Discover the choice between no-code and custom development with expert advice for your digital project. Learn the pros, cons and get personalized help at jean-desauw.fr....
SaaS: Revolutionizing software usage in the business world
Embark on a journey to launch and grow your business with a SaaS platform: discover how to leverage the subscription model for recurring revenue, continuous innovation, a...